Least integers that satisfy sum(n>0,1/a(n)^z)=0, where a(1)=1, a(n+1)>a(n) and z=I*Pi/2. |
|
+0 3
|
|
| 1, 4, 8, 17, 37, 82, 185, 419, 952, 2166, 4932, 11234, 25593

COMMENT
|
Sequence satisfies sum(n>0,1/a(n)^z)=0 by requiring that the modulus of the successive partial sums are monotonically decreasing in magnitude for the given z.
|
|
PROGRAM
|
(PARI) S=0; w=1; a=0; for(n=1, 100, b=a+1; while(abs(S+exp(-z*log(b)))>w, b++); S=S+exp(-z*log(b)); w=abs(S); a=b; print1(b, ", "))
